Home Decor Basics
Home decor shapes the look and feel of your living space. It includes items that add style and personality. These items do not usually serve a practical purpose but make a home look inviting and warm.
Understanding home decor helps you choose pieces that fit your taste. It creates an atmosphere that reflects who you are. Simple changes can refresh any room.
Key Elements
Colors play a big role in home decor. They set the mood and energy of a room. Textures add depth and interest to surfaces and fabrics. Patterns bring character and style to walls, floors, and furniture.
Accessories like artwork, cushions, and rugs complete the look. Lighting fixtures also act as decor elements. They highlight features and create ambiance.

Home Furnishings Essentials
Home furnishings are the essential items that make a house livable and cozy. They bring function and style together. These items support daily activities and add comfort to any room.
Understanding home furnishings helps you choose pieces that fit your needs. It also makes decorating easier and more practical.
Core Components
Core components of home furnishings include furniture, rugs, curtains, and cushions. Furniture like sofas, beds, and tables form the base. Rugs and curtains add warmth and texture. Cushions provide extra comfort and color. All these pieces work together to create a welcoming space.
Functionality And Comfort
Home furnishings focus on both use and comfort. A good sofa supports your body and looks nice. Curtains control light and privacy. Rugs soften floors and reduce noise. These items make your home more enjoyable and practical every day.
Material Differences
Material differences set home decor apart from home furnishings clearly. Home decor includes smaller items that decorate a space. Home furnishings cover larger, functional pieces like sofas and beds. Each uses different materials suited to its purpose and look.
Common Materials In Decor
Home decor items often use lightweight materials. Wood, glass, metal, and ceramics appear often. These materials add texture and color easily. Candles, vases, picture frames, and wall art use these materials. They focus on style and visual appeal.
Typical Furnishing Fabrics
Home furnishings rely on strong, durable fabrics. Cotton, linen, leather, and polyester are common. These fabrics must stand wear and tear. Sofas, chairs, curtains, and cushions use these materials. Comfort and longevity are important here.

Cost And Investment
Cost and investment play a big role in choosing between home decor and home furnishings. Understanding the price and value helps make smart decisions. Both have different price ranges and last for different times. Knowing these differences can save money and improve your home’s look.
Price Ranges
Home decor items are usually less expensive. Things like vases, candles, and wall art cost less. You can buy many decor pieces without spending a lot.
Home furnishings include furniture like sofas, beds, and tables. These items cost more because of size and materials. Investing in quality furnishings means spending more upfront.
Longevity And Durability
Home decor items often last for a short time. Trends change fast, and some decor wears out quickly. You might replace decor every few years.
Home furnishings are made to last longer. Good furniture can stay in your home for many years. Durable furnishings offer better value over time.

Space And Usage Considerations
Measure your rooms before buying anything. Space limits what will fit well and look good. Think about how you use each room. Furnishings need to be functional for daily tasks. Decor adds beauty but should not clutter the space. Balance is key to keep rooms open and inviting.
